Biomed Res Int. 2019;2019:9751471 Authors: Zheng J, Pan H, Gu Y, Zuo X, Ran N, Yuan Y, Zhang C, Wang F Abstract Malaria is a disease of public health importance in many parts of the world. Currently, there is no effective way to eradicate malaria, so developing safe, efficient, and cost-effective vaccines against this disease remains an important goal. Current research on malaria vaccines is focused on developing vaccines against pre-erythrocytic stage parasites and blood-stage parasites or on developing a transmission-blocking vaccine. Here, we briefly describe the progress made towards a vaccine against Plasmodium falciparum, the most pathogenic of the malaria parasite species to infect humans. PMID: 31687404 [PubMed - in process]
